Yomut ‘C-Gul’ Central Carpet,
West Turkestan, c. 315 x 177 cm, beginning of the 19th century, early kepse central carpet with c-gul decorations in the core of the guls, white curled leaf and ashik border and two elems with different patterns; the present piece’s narrow format, its balanced, diagonal kepse field pattern, its dry back as well as its magnificent colours suggest a manufacturing date about 1800; mostly low pile with numerous repairs, blue side edges original, both ends with fragmented weaving finish.
A collector’s carpet.
